Types of Loft Conversions
There are several types of loft conversions to consider, each with its own set of benefits and requirements. Understanding these options can help you make an informed decision that suits your needs and budget.
Velux Loft Conversion
The Velux loft conversion is the most straightforward and cost-effective option. It involves installing Velux windows into the existing roof structure, allowing natural light to flood the space. This type of conversion is ideal for lofts with sufficient headroom and is less disruptive than other methods.
Dormer Loft Conversion
A dormer loft conversion extends the existing roof, creating additional floor space and headroom. This option is popular in Willenhall due to its versatility and ability to blend seamlessly with the existing architecture. Dormers can be designed to match the style of your home, ensuring a cohesive look.
Mansard Loft Conversion
Mansard conversions involve altering the roof structure to create a flat roof with a slight slope. This type of conversion offers maximum space and is often used in terraced houses. While it requires more structural work, the result is a spacious and versatile area.
Hip to Gable Loft Conversion
For homes with a hipped roof, a hip to gable conversion can create additional space by extending the gable wall. This type of conversion is common in semi-detached and detached houses in Willenhall, providing a significant increase in living space.
Planning Permission and Building Regulations
Before embarking on a loft conversion, it's essential to understand the planning permission and building regulations involved. In Willenhall, most loft conversions fall under permitted development rights, meaning they don't require planning permission. However, there are exceptions, particularly for listed buildings or properties in conservation areas.
Permitted Development Rights
Under permitted development rights, homeowners can carry out certain improvements without the need for planning permission. However, there are specific criteria that must be met, such as height restrictions and the use of similar materials to the existing structure.
Building Regulations
Regardless of planning permission, all loft conversions must comply with building regulations. These regulations ensure the safety and structural integrity of the conversion, covering aspects such as fire safety, insulation, and access. It's crucial to work with a qualified architect or builder who understands these requirements.

Cost Considerations
The cost of a loft conversion in Willenhall can vary significantly depending on the type of conversion, the size of the space, and the materials used. On average, homeowners can expect to pay between £20,000 and £50,000. It's important to budget for additional expenses, such as architectural fees and building regulation approvals.

Common Challenges and Solutions
Loft conversions can present various challenges, but with careful planning and expert guidance, these can be overcome. Here are some common issues and their solutions:
Limited Headroom
In some homes, limited headroom can be a challenge. Consider a dormer or mansard conversion to increase the height and create a more comfortable space.
Structural Issues
Older properties may have structural issues that need addressing before a loft conversion. A structural engineer can assess the building and recommend necessary reinforcements.
Access and Stairs
Installing a staircase to the loft can be tricky, especially in smaller homes. A spiral staircase or space-saving design can provide access without compromising on space.
